Falling Waters Adventure Resort
       
 
Falling Waters Adventure Resort Nature lovers' retreat in the Smoky Mountains. Hiking, rafting & mountain biking nearby.
 
   
Description   Falling Waters is a 22-acre retreat with a Yurt Village and Group Lodge. The Yurt Village has 8 unique yurts that have wood floors and nicely decorated interiors. With private tiled bathrooms in a separate bathhouse, this truly is luxury camping at it’s finest. The Group Lodge is a bunkhouse designed for 8 to 46 people. There is a group dining and meeting area with a kitchen that can be rented separately--an ideal location for conferences or group retreats.

  The yurts are circular structures inspired by the ancient Mongols. These high-tech buildings allow visitors to experience the outdoors in cozy comfort.

Albermarle’s The Lost Colony Outdoor Drama is about Virginia Dare, the first English child born in America in 1587, and the still-unexplained disappearance of her settlement on Roanoke Island. Scheduled to run one season, it has played for nearly 60 summers.
